The Song of the Silver Moon

The Moonlight Weaver: Embracing Magic, Healing Hearts, and Uniting Realms

By Niklas JokinenPublished 3 years ago 2 min read

In the kingdom of Lumindor, nestled between majestic mountains and a sparkling sea, magic was woven into the very fabric of life. The moon, an eternal source of enchantment, cast its silvery glow over the land, and its magic was said to awaken in those with pure hearts.

In the village of Serenwood, nestled deep within the heart of Lumindor, lived a young girl named Isabella. Her violet eyes sparkled with curiosity, and her heart was as pure as the morning dew. Despite the village's enchanting surroundings, Isabella yearned for her own magical gift, something to set her apart in a land brimming with mystical wonders.

One night, as the silver moon hung low in the sky, Isabella wandered to the edge of the Whispering Woods, a mystical forest where the trees seemed to speak in hushed voices. Mesmerized by the moon's gentle glow, she sang a heartfelt melody that echoed through the woods.

Unbeknownst to Isabella, her song reached the ears of the Silver Moon Spirit, a benevolent being who weaved moonlight into the dreams of the kingdom's inhabitants. Touched by Isabella's pure heart and her longing for magic, the spirit granted her a special gift—the ability to harness the power of moonlight.

From that moment, Isabella became Lumindor's Moonlight Weaver, and her world transformed. Each night, she would venture into the Whispering Woods, where she could summon the moon's radiance into shimmering threads of silver light. With her newfound power, she created luminescent paintings that came to life under the moon's embrace.

As word of the Moonlight Weaver's talent spread, people from far and wide sought her magical creations. Her paintings brought joy and wonder to those who gazed upon them, healing hearts and igniting dreams.

But Lumindor's idyllic existence was not without shadows. The kingdom's neighboring land, the Realm of Shadows, was home to an envious sorceress named Morvina. Consumed by jealousy of Lumindor's magic, she plotted to steal the moon's power for herself.

One fateful night, Morvina and her dark minions launched an attack on Lumindor, seeking to capture the Moonlight Weaver and claim her magic. As chaos engulfed the kingdom, Isabella knew that she had to protect Lumindor's heart and the source of its enchantment.

Guided by the whispers of the Whispering Woods, Isabella sought an ancient relic known as the Moon's Tear, a gem that held the essence of the Silver Moon Spirit's magic. Legends spoke of its ability to vanquish darkness and restore balance.

With the Moon's Tear in hand, Isabella confronted Morvina in a dazzling battle beneath the moonlit sky. Her paintings came alive, dancing with the brilliance of moonlight, while Morvina's shadows recoiled in the presence of such purity.

The Moonlight Weaver's heart pulsed with determination as she unleashed the power of the Moon's Tear. A radiant burst of silver energy engulfed Morvina, cleansing her heart and dissolving the darkness that had consumed her.

From that night on, Morvina renounced her malevolence, and Lumindor and the Realm of Shadows forged a bond of harmony and unity. Isabella's courage and selflessness had not only protected her kingdom but also brought redemption to those lost in darkness.

As Lumindor flourished with newfound harmony, Isabella's magical legacy lived on. Generations to come would cherish her paintings and the wondrous tales of the Moonlight Weaver, a testament to the unbreakable bond between Lumindor, the Silver Moon Spirit, and the enchantment of moonlit dreams.
